What is outsourcing?
• Outsourcing is a strategic decision to give a task or activity to an independent contractor who determines how best to do the task or activity.
• Many organizations are skeptical about value of outsourcing for fear of loss of control and transparency.
• They assume their internal operations are “good enough” and improving them is not worth the perceived risk.
• Overlooking potential problems and areas for improvement, however, can result in a timid and complacent workplace culture.
Reasons for outsourcing in manufacturing sector• Manufacturing companies have a myriad of reasons for outsourcing
production, but the main impetus for deciding in favor of outsourcing usually boils down to one thing: COST REDUCTION
Challenges in manufacturing outsourcing• Low productivity• Talent & skill shortage• Inefficient supply chains• Lower level of supplier competence• Labour intensive• Suppliers failure to provide high quality products
Advantages in the manufacturing outsourcing• Using third party, companies can provide access to labour that is cheaper and
more efficient. • The quality of the labour is often still great, despite the reduced costs. • Moving manufacturing overseas can mean that companies can close plants in
their own countries.
Disadvantages in the manufacturing outsourcing• Despite the fact that third party companies can often provide quality labour at
a drastically reduced cost, there are sometimes moral issues that can accompany this type of labour.
• Outsourcing the manufacturing or other aspects of a domestic business means transporting large amounts of jobs elsewhere.
